Personal Data processed by the Company

“Personal Data” is any data related to a natural person whose identity is determined or determinable, directly or indirectly, especially on the basis of the label identity;
“Processing of Personal Data” is any action or set of actions performed automatically or non-automated with personal data or their sets, such as collection, recording, sorting, grouping, i.e. structuring, storing, matching or changing, disclosure, inspection, use, disclosure by transmission, i.e. delivery, duplication, dissemination or otherwise making available, comparison, restriction, deletion or destruction;

“Sensitive Data” refers to data relating to racial or ethnic origin, political opinion, religious or philosophical beliefs, trade union membership, health, sex life or sexual orientation, genetic information, criminal record and biometric data used for the purpose unique identification.

We do not collect your Sensitive Data, unless you make it available to us voluntarily or if we are required to do so by applicable regulations. “Personal Data of children” refers to persons under the age of 18. We do not collect Personal Data from children. As a parent or legal guardian, you should not allow your children to make their Personal Data available without your permission.

Method of collecting Personal Data

Personal data is collected directly from you, as the person whose data is being processed, or by other persons.

1. Direct collection of Personal Data from Clients whose data is being processed
a) When you send your resume via email address in the section Career “Join us”, available on our website.

As you have sent us your resume, we will consider that you have given us your consent to process the submitted Personal Data for the purposes of possible employment and contacting you in connection with possible employment.

In addition, if we believe that your resume is more suitable for a job position, i.e. engagement in one of the companies associated with us, we will consider that we have your consent to forward your resume to our related persons in the territory of the Republic of Serbia, who will initially use your resume exclusively for the purposes of contacting you in connection with possible employment. You will be informed about any further type of processing of your personal data by a specific member of our group.

If necessary, we can provide your Personal Data to a company hired for the purposes of advertising, selection and recruitment of candidates.

Of course, you can revoke your consent at any time by sending an email to the email address: zastitapodataka@bmw.rs. Please keep in mind that the revocation of consent does not affect the admissibility of processing based on consent before revocation.

We will store the Personal Data that you have provided in your resume and the questionnaire filled out during your application in our database for a period of five (5) years from the date of receiving the resume, i.e. filling out the questionnaire, after which we will delete them. Of course, if you withdraw your consent earlier, the Personal Data will be deleted immediately after the withdrawal of consent.

At any time, you have the right to request from us: 1) access to Personal Data, 2) correction of Personal Data, 3) deletion of Personal Data and/or 4) withdrawal of consent at any time. In addition, you can exercise the following rights at any time: 1) the right to limit data processing, 2) the right to data portability and 3) the right to file a complaint with the Commissioner for Information of Public Importance and Protection of Personal Data.

You can exercise your rights by sending a request to: zastitapodataka@bmw.rs
